Other - something different from what you are currently doing/looking at. Eg. I don't like this shirt. I want to look at other ones. Another - something different from what you are currently doing/looking at, but exactly ONE other thing. Eg. I am bored with this activity. I want to do another one. The other - a different SPECIFIC option from what you are currently doing/looking at. Eg. You give me a choice of a blue cupcake or a yellow one. I say, "I don't want the yellow one. I want the other one." Others - all the rest of the options. Eg. I only eat the red M&Ms. I never eat the others.
